2012-11-04 20:22:06 +0000 2012-11-04 20:22:06 +0000
32
32

新しいWindows 8ブートマネージャにLinuxを追加するにはどうすればいいですか?

Windows 8が提供する新しいブートローダに入れられるOSは?

新しいWindows 8の残りのデザインとかなりきれいで一貫しているようなので、GRUB BURG の代わりにLinux(Ubuntu)を入れるとかっこいいと思います。それに、私の個人的なシステムでは、LinuxはSSD ではなく、ハードドライブに入れられるので、少しは速くなると思います。

回答 (1)

54
54
54
2012-11-04 21:22:29 +0000

グラフィカルブートメニューを使用することをお勧めするかどうかはわかりませんが、Windows 7 と同じことができます (結局のところ理由)。

最初にいくつかのこと:

マシンにインストールされている OS の 1 つに Linux を使用してデュアルブート設定をしている人の通常の設定は、デフォルトで Linux ブートローダを設定し、Windows OS 用のエントリを追加することです。これは Linux ブートローダをロードし、Windows をロードしたい場合は Windows ブートローダにチェーンロードして Windows を起動します。

通常、インストールされている Windows は 1 つだけなので、Windows ブートローダのメニューセレクタは表示されず、Linux ブートローダに追加したエントリが実際に Windows をロードしているかのような印象を与えます。

Linux ユーザの間では一般的ではありませんが、その逆も可能です。例えば、私のメインのブートローダは Windows のブートローダで、それを Linux のブートローダにチェーンロードして Linux を起動します。

Windows ブートローダに Linux エントリを追加する方法:

これは、最初に何をインストールして、その後に何をインストールするかに依存しますが、インターネット上にはデュアル+ブート環境を設定する方法の詳細な手順を説明するガイドがあると思います。ということで、2つの異なるセットアップを見てみましょう。

最初に Windows をインストールする場合:この場合、Linux ディストリビューションをインストールする際に、ハードドライブの MBR ではなく、パーティションに直接ブートローダをインストールすることができる場合は、そうしてください。再起動後、Linux がインストールされていないのと同じように Windows が起動していることに気づくでしょう。

再起動後にハードドライブのMBRにブートローダをインストールすることができれば、Linuxブートローダ(Syslinux, GRUBなど)が表示されるので、そこからWindowsを選択してWindowsを起動してください。

Windows ブートローダを扱うには EasyBCD (個人的には無料) を使いますが、bcdboot, bcdedit などのコマンドを使っても構いません。

1.EasyBCDを開き、"Add New Entry “セクションと "Linux/BSD "タブに移動します。 2. お使いの Linux ディストリビューションのブートローダを選択します。GRUB2 の場合は自動選択モードがあり、適切なパーティションを選択してくれますが、例えば Syslinux の場合はインストールされているパーティションを選択する必要があります。 3. エントリに名前をつけてください。ここにつけた名前が Windows ブートローダに表示される名前になります。 4. ブートローダがインストールされているパーティションを選択します。最終的にはこのようになるはずです。

  1. Add entry "をクリックすると、プログラムの左下に結果が表示されます。

  2. Windows ブートローダをデフォルトのものとして復元しなければなりません。そのためには、"BCD 配置 "セクションに進み、MBR に Vista/7 ブートローダを書き込むように選択します。その後、すべての設定が完了すると、先ほどと同じような確認画面が表示されます。起動すると、ブートメニューが表示され、その中から1つを選択するように促されます。

Linux を最初にインストールする場合:この場合、Windows のインストールでは MBR (Master Boot Record, 次の grosso modo で何を実行するかを示す) を復元する必要はありません。

_NOTE: UEFI と GPT ディスクの場合、これは異なるかもしれませんが、試してみる方法がありません _


Windows 8 の新しいグラフィカルブートメニューを使ってこれを行うことをお勧めする理由:

**基本的には、テキストメニュー (Windows 7 のデフォルト) とは動作が異なるからです。Windows 7 (または Vista) では、最初にブートメニューが表示され、その後、選択したものを何でもロードし始めますが、新しいグラフィカルメニューでは、最初にいくつかのものをロードし (= 時間がかかる)、ブートメニューが表示されます。Windows 8 のロードを選択しなかった場合、マシンを再起動して、選択したものをロードし始めますが、この場合は Linux ブートローダです。

他のOSを起動したいだけなら、何かをロードするのを待ってそれを破棄して再起動するのは不要だと思いますが、これは個人的な意見です。

とにかく、Windows 8ではテキストブートメニューを代わりに使う方法があります。